Ticket #4471: Garage feed credentials expired

The occupancy feed from the Copperfield Garage sensors stopped updating overnight. Root cause: the Stallwatch ingest service's credentials expired on schedule and nobody rotated them. For new folks: this feed powers the lobby availability boards, so outages get noticed fast. A fresh credential has been issued and tested against staging. Update the ingest config on both worker nodes using the key below.

API key for bageg-kajef: vxb2-ss

Handover — Top Floor Quiet Room

Priya, the quiet room on level 9 at Calder House is now bookable again after the ventilation fix. Please keep the blinds down until the glare film arrives, and log any booking clashes with facilities. The door lock was rekeyed on Tuesday, so use the new code below.

badge for fajog-fahap: bdg-G-50

Handover — Commission Scheme

For the incoming director: revised commission plan at Brellan Supply went live in March. Tiers locked through year-end. Disputes from the Orvale branch are settled; don't reopen. Quarterly true-ups run via finance, not sales ops. Watch the accelerator cap — reps will test it. Marta left full models in the shared drive. One more item, appended below.

management briefing: Headcount on the Silok team goes from 44 to 77 by the end of May. Gross margin on Silok came in at 63 percent against a plan of 30 percent.

Handover — night-shift access, Polder Support Team

Hi Merel, taking over from me tonight: the support crew arrives at 22:00 through the east entrance of Kastven House. Please check each person against the rota before letting them up, and note arrival times in the green binder. The lift needs the night code after 21:00, so keep it handy. It's the one below:

door code, tajof-kageg: bdg-QVDCE-3